UASt regulatory sequences drive expression of a 500bp inverted repeat.
A significantly reduced number of males expressing Pka-C3NIG.6117R under the control of Scer\GAL4VP16.natalisin attempt copulation compared to controls.
Flies expressing Pka-C3NIG.6117R under the control of Scer\GAL4Appl.PU lack any overt defects and display normal brain development and integrity during adult life.
Expression of two copies (but not one copy) of Pka-C3NIG.6117R under the control of Scer\GAL4Appl.G1a results in flies exhibiting a significant decrease in performance in a phototaxis assay, as compared to controls.
Expression of Pka-C3NIG.6117R under the control of Scer\GAL4Appl.G1a (in combination with a Dicer-2 transgene to enhance RNAi efficiency) results in a progressive increase in vacuolization in the brain, as compared to controls.
Pka-C3NIG.6117R is rescued by Scer\GAL4VP16.natalisin/Pka-C3UAS.cBa
Pka-C3NIG.6117R is not rescued by Pka-C3D397A.UAS.Tag:HA/Scer\GAL4VP16.natalisin
Co-expressing Pka-C3UAS.cBa (but not Pka-C3D397A.UAS.Tag:HA) rescues the reduced occurrence of copulation in males expressing Pka-C3NIG.6117R under the control of Scer\GAL4VP16.natalisin.
